Buying Guide
When choosing a tripod work light, consider brightness needs, color temperature, power options, and mounting versatility. The following factors help compare models across scenarios such as home garages, vehicle maintenance bays, and outdoor job sites.
Brightness and Color Temperature
Bright output matters for large spaces, with lumen ranges from 21,000 to 32,000 in these models. For color accuracy and task detail, a 6500K neutral daylight is common, while 3000K provides a warmer tone for comfort during long sessions. If you frequently switch between tasks such as painting and inspection, a light with selectable color temperatures offers the most flexibility.
Power Options and Cord Length
Corded lights with long power cords are reliable for stationary setups, while rechargeable models add mobility for outdoor or remote work. A longer cord minimizes repositioning, whereas battery-powered units enable operation away from outlets. Evaluate battery capacity and run-time versus weight and recharge time to match your typical work patterns.
Adjustability and Portability
A good tripod light combines height-adjustable legs, foldable tripods, and detachable light heads. Look for 360° horizontal and significant vertical rotation for versatile aiming without moving the tripod. Detachable heads provide additional use cases, such as floor lighting or wall mounting, while a portable design reduces time between tasks.
Durability and Weather Resistance
IP ratings (such as IP66 or IP66-rated waterproof) indicate resistance to dust and moisture, important for outdoor sites. A rugged housing and heat dissipation design help extend LED life under continuous use. Consider models with metal frames and protective casings if you operate in harsh environments.
Safety and Maintenance
Tool-free adjustments and robust locking mechanisms minimize the risk of misalignment during use. LED longevity reduces maintenance, but check for adequate heat sinking and protective grilles to prevent accidental damage to LEDs. Detachability and modular components simplify replacement if a head or cord wears out over time.
